Artificial Intelligence

In the third segment of his series on AI and data centers, Mark J. Norton discusses AI ethics and knowledge sources.

  • AI models are trained on public domain data, raising copyright concerns.

  • Original works remain protected; using them without permission is unethical.

  • Fair use allows inspired creation, but copying specific content infringes copyright.

  • Lawsuits involve companies such as Microsoft, OpenAI, and Anthropic.

  • Ethical AI development should avoid replicating works and promote fair data use.

Political Discourse and Society

  • Trump and Langworthy labeled Democrats as “communists,” echoing McCarthy-era tactics.

  • Democratic socialism advocates government control of key sectors for public benefit, not communism.

  • Discussions about socialism are often sensationalized to influence votes.

  • Unity among Democrats is vital; disagreements on issues like foreign policy exist but do not define the party.

  • Emphasis on protecting democracy through informed debate and civic engagement.
